About this property

Pachira Lodge

Lodge on the riverwalk
You can look forward to a free breakfast buffet, a terrace and a garden at Pachira Lodge. Treat yourself to spa services, such as a manicure/pedicure, a Swedish massage or a facial. Stay connected with free WiFi in public areas, and guests can find other amenities, such as a bar and a restaurant.
You'll also enjoy the following perks during your stay:
  • An outdoor pool and a children's pool, with sunloungers
  • A local area shuttle, massage treatment rooms and a water dispenser
  • Meeting rooms, a front desk safe and tour/ticket information
Room features
All 88 rooms boast comforts such as premium bedding, in addition to amenities such as safes.
More conveniences in all rooms include:
  • Recycling and eco-friendly cleaning products
  • Bathrooms with eco-friendly toiletries
  • Ceiling fans and daily housekeeping

Jungle lodge, basic but nice pool
We stayed here for three nights. Enjoyed ourselves. Standout points: - great pool from which we spotted toucans, spider monkeys, and a variety of other wildlife - paper thin walls in the rooms (could hear our neighbours speaking at a normal volume) - bat and a cockroach both found their way into our room, but we’re in the jungle so… to be expected? - front desk was - sometimes - staffed - and sometimes not - not much to do around the property (and by that, I mean nothing, except for the pool and a small walking trail). Once you’re here, you’re stuck unless you’re taking a water taxi off the property ($5 per person each way into town) - amazing wildlife everywhere. Crabs burrowing in holes, iguanas and green basilisks, the jungle soundtrack is truly outstanding - eco friendly - no A/C, TVs or fridges in the rooms- basic, but you’re in the jungle. Enjoy the jungle! - meal times felt like summer camp (food was basic); wish they had coffee in the room or coffee provided throughout the day in a localized spot Overall we enjoyed our stay.

Pachira Lodge is remarkable. The 1 hr boat ride into Tortugero alone was amazing. The property is located in front of the main lagoon, about 5 minutes by boat from the National Tortuguero Park and 3 minutes from the quaint little Village of Tortuguero. The bungalow rooms are perfectly nestled in the middle of the jungle on raised platforms connected by raised walkways. We loved that our room didn’t have a TV. We loved our windows only had screens so we could hear the rain at night, and the monkeys and birds in the morning. Howler monkeys walked across our roof, and often played overhead. Our room had two full-sized beds and the room was modern, sleek and very clean. The bathroom was lovely. The room set up and property itself exceeded our expectations. Everything on the property is extremely well-maintained and you can see the effort put into the daily management of the lodge. We were welcomed by remarkable staff who explained everything about the property, food and amenities, and were just so accommodating and friendly. WiFi coverage was very good, which we didn't expect. The property has a seperate 1km jungle path which was absolutely beautiful and packed with wildlife. We spent one summer-like afternoon at the turtle shaped pool. We were in Arenal Hot Springs right before so thought the only thing missing at the pool area was a warm-water jacuzzi. The pool bar has awesome drinks and it feels magical to be there.
